Mental Status Examination

The mini mental status examination or mental state examination, abbreviated MMSE, is an important part of the clinical assessment process in psychiatric practice. It is a structured way of observing and describing a patient's current state of mind, under the domains of appearance, attitude, behavior, mood and affect, speech, thought process, thought content, perception, cognition, insight and judgment.

Condition Simulated

     Normal (MMSE score between 25-30)

     Mild dementia (MMSE score between 20-24)

     Moderate dementia  (MMSE score between 13-19)

     Severe dementia (MMSE score less than 12)
